Plumstead is about 4 miles south east of Holt.
It is sometimes called Plumstead by Holt.

Population
These figures are from the population tables which were produced after the
10-yearly national censuses. The "Families" heading includes families and
separate occupiers.
| Year |
Inhabited Houses |
Families |
Population |
| 1801 | 22 | 33 | 149 |
| 1811 | 21 | 35 | 167 |
| 1821 | 41 | 41 | 159 |
| 1831 | 46 | 46 | 220 |
| 1841 | 46 | -- | 190 |
| 1851 | 52 | -- | 200 |
|
| Year |
Inhabited Houses |
Families |
Population |
| 1861 | 48 | -- | 178 |
| 1871 | 50 | 52 | 189 |
| 1881 | 42 | 45 | 193 |
| 1891 | 41 | 41 | 177 |
| 1901 | 43 | 44 | 186 |
| 1911 | -- | 39 | 167 |
|
There may be more people living in detached parts of the parish (if there
were any) and, if so, the number may or may not be included in the figures
above. It is quite difficult to be sure from the population tables.
